Yadkin Financial Corporation Declares Cash Dividend on Common Stock
January 28, 2016 6:30 AM ESTRALEIGH, N.C., Jan. 28, 2016 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Yadkin Financial Corporation (NYSE: YDKN), the holding company for Yadkin Bank, announced that its Board of Directors declared on Wednesday, January 27, 2016 a regular quarterly cash dividend of $0.10 per share of its outstanding unrestricted common stock. The dividend will be paid on or after February 18, 2016 to shareholders of record as of February 11, 2016.
